Frise de linteau de temple en haut relief illustrant l'un des épisodes de la vie du Bouddha sur deux registres, inférieur le Bouddha couché sur le corps du Naga avant le grand départ accompagné de Devatas et de Vishavakarman le grand architecte et supérieur illustré d'un Vishnu sur Garuda tenant la queue d'un Naga allongé.
Pierre grès beige.
Cambodge.
Khmer.
Baphuon.
11 ème siècle.
73 x 37 cm
